Expand description

Information about an interconnect.

Fields (Non-exhaustive)§

This struct is marked as non-exhaustive
Non-exhaustive structs could have additional fields added in future. Therefore, non-exhaustive structs cannot be constructed in external crates using the traditional Struct { .. } syntax; cannot be matched against without a wildcard ..; and struct update syntax will not work.
§interconnect_id: Option<String>

The ID of the interconnect.

§interconnect_name: Option<String>

The name of the interconnect.

§interconnect_state: Option<InterconnectState>

The state of the interconnect. The following are the possible values:

  • requested: The initial state of an interconnect. The interconnect stays in the requested state until the Letter of Authorization (LOA) is sent to the customer.

  • pending: The interconnect is approved, and is being initialized.

  • available: The network link is up, and the interconnect is ready for use.

  • down: The network link is down.

  • deleting: The interconnect is being deleted.

  • deleted: The interconnect is deleted.

  • unknown: The state of the interconnect is not available.

§region: Option<String>

The Amazon Web Services Region where the connection is located.

§location: Option<String>

The location of the connection.

§bandwidth: Option<String>

The bandwidth of the connection.

§loa_issue_time: Option<DateTime>

The time of the most recent call to DescribeLoa for this connection.

§lag_id: Option<String>

The ID of the LAG.

§aws_device: Option<String>

The Direct Connect endpoint on which the physical connection terminates.

§jumbo_frame_capable: Option<bool>

Indicates whether jumbo frames are supported.

§aws_device_v2: Option<String>

The Direct Connect endpoint that terminates the physical connection.

§aws_logical_device_id: Option<String>

The Direct Connect endpoint that terminates the logical connection. This device might be different than the device that terminates the physical connection.

§has_logical_redundancy: Option<HasLogicalRedundancy>

Indicates whether the interconnect supports a secondary BGP in the same address family (IPv4/IPv6).

§tags: Option<Vec<Tag>>

The tags associated with the interconnect.

§provider_name: Option<String>

The name of the service provider associated with the interconnect.

§mac_sec_capable: Option<bool>

Indicates whether the interconnect supports MAC Security (MACsec).

§port_encryption_status: Option<String>

The MAC Security (MACsec) port link status.

The valid values are Encryption Up, which means that there is an active Connection Key Name, or Encryption Down.

§encryption_mode: Option<String>

The MAC Security (MACsec) encryption mode.

The valid values are no_encrypt, should_encrypt, and must_encrypt.

§mac_sec_keys: Option<Vec<MacSecKey>>

The MAC Security (MACsec) security keys.
